Genocide 100 anniv. films screened at Golden Apricot Fest

PanARMENIAN.Net - Over 20 films dedicated to the 100th anniversary of the Armenian Genocide were screened at the 10th Golden Apricot International Film Festival.

The films authored by Diaspora as well as Armenian directors were offered for an expert assessment by the Ministry of Culture and National Cinema Center.

The expert group included filmmakers Krzysztof Zanussi and Atom Egoyan, actress Arsinée Khanjian, National Cinema Center director Gevorg Gevorgyan, film critic David Muradyan, the festival art director Susanna Harutyunyan, dramatist Karine Khodikyan and writer Ruben Hovsepyan.
